Analysis
In 2025, ilo - ilo modelled estimates — employment in agriculture - ilo in Tajikistan stood at 1,066 1000 No.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 0.4% on the previous year and up 7.3% over ten years.
Over the whole period, ilo - ilo modelled estimates — employment in agriculture - ilo in Tajikistan peaked at 1,202 1000 No in 2003 and was at its lowest, 862.87 1000 No, in 1991.
That places Tajikistan 63rd out of 175 countries with data for 2025, putting it in the middle of the range.

About this data
The FAOSTAT Employment indicators domain focuses on indicators related to employment in agrifood systems and rural areas. The update is performed yearly, using data from the International Labour Organization (ILO) database that contains a rich set of indicators from a wide range of topics related to labour statistics. The indicators published in FAOSTAT are derived from the labour force statistics (LFS) and rural and urban labour markets (RURURB) databases of the ILOSTAT database. In addition, the ILO modelled estimates and projections (ILOEST) are used to provide information on employment in agriculture. FAOSTAT also publishes indicators on employment in agrifood systems (AFS) from 2000 at the national, regional, and global levels, using a methodology developed by the FAO to estimate the number of people employed within these systems.
